Adjusting the vibrator’s intensity
In order to adjust the intensity of the vibrator, press on the icon
"Vibrator".
Two values are then displayed. Value "1" represents the weakest
vibration, which makes the flour fall into the bowl. Value "2"
represents the strongest vibration, which allows the last flour
remainders to be removed from the spoon.
If when performing a test some flour remains in the spoon, or has
fallen on the bowl edge, this means the vibration is not strong
enough. Increase the values by mean of the arrows then validate by
pressing on "OK".
If some flour has fallen outside from the bowl, this means the
vibration is too strong. Decrease the values by mean of the arrows
then validate by pressing on "OK".
